I have this hotel booked also and it was a pre-pay internet rate and since i have pre-paid can not be canceled ro I don't get a refund. But I have heard nothing but horror stories about this hotel and I am scared about our pre-cruise (Elation) stay here the night of Sept. 9.

 

We are meeting a bunch of people cruising our sail date from our roll-call at Bubba Gump's at Bayside. Maybe check this out.

 

But everything from bed bugs, front desk literally a "desk", no ice machine or vending machines, you have to call room service to get ice, pool dirty with leaves and jacuzzi broke the whole week. These are just a few things that I remember reading from some reviews on this hotel. Oh yeah, one more thing, there is no parking facility on premises so they charge you $20 something to park your car here.

 

BEWARE! We are stuck here but you might still be able to cancel your reservation. If I were you I would do some homework and seriously consider booking else where.
